At present, the State Pension age is currently 65 for men and slowly increasing from 60 to 65 for women.

However, there are more changes ahead; from 2019 the state pension age will increase to 66 for both men and women by October 2020.

The government are then planning further increases, this will result in the State Pension age increasing from 66 to 67 between 2026 and 2028.

The State Pension age could change again in the future dependent on a range of different factors.

The date in which you are eligible to claim your state pension is dependent on when you were born.
